• AK G L,4 /, L2 #e"' <br />Water Boards <br />Central Valley Regional Water Cluallty Control Board <br />18 June 2015 <br />Greg McIver <br />The Source Group, Inc. <br />751 Laurel Street, Suite 722 <br />San Carlos, CA 94070 <br />s Earua Q. 04 44. <br />Rri� raa <br />REMEDIAL ACTION WORK PLAN, FORMER COUNTRYSIDE MARKET, 10848 COPPEROPOLIS <br />ROAD, STOCKTON, SAN JOAQUIN COUNTY, EAR ACCOUNT CASE # R10-129 <br />The California Regional Water Quality Control Board — Central Valley Region (Central Valley Water <br />Board) staff reviewed the Air Sparging Pilot Test Related Activities Report and Remedial Action Work <br />Plan (Work Plan), dated 30 April 2015 prepared by The Source Group, Inc. (TSGI). In the Work Plan, <br />TSGI proposed installation of an air sparging (AS) and soil vapor extraction (SVE) treatment system at <br />the Former Countryside Market in Stockton. <br />In January 2015, TSGI conducted an AS and SVE pilot study that confirmed the technical feasibility of <br />implementing an AS and SVE as an effective remedial option. Four soil borings were advanced and <br />completed as 2" diameter air sparging wells AS -1 and AS -2, observation well OBS -1 and soil vapor <br />extraction well VW -1. AS -1 and AS -2 were screened 110' to 115' below ground surface (bgs). OBS -1 <br />was screened 80' to 120' bgs, and VW -1 was screened 30' to 60' bgs. Depth to groundwater was <br />approximately 99' bgs. <br />Soil samples were collected at 5' intervals for chemical analyses, field screening, and lithology to confirm <br />that the design of the SVE/AS treatment system was appropriate. Soil was analyzed for Total Petroleum <br />Hydrocarbons as Gasoline (TPHg) by United States Environmental Protect Agency (USEPA) Method <br />8015B Modified. Benzene, Toluene, Ethylbenzene, Xylenes, the five (5) fuel -oxygenates Di Iso Propyl <br />Ether (DIPE), Ethylene Tert Butyl Ether (ETBE), Methyl Tert Butyl Ether (MTBE), Tertiary Amyl Methyl <br />Ether (TAME), and Tertiary Butyl Alcohol (TBA), lead scavengers 1, 2-Dichloroethane (1, 2 -DCA) and <br />Ethylene Dibromide (EDB), and Naphthalene by USEPA Method 8260B.
